Я использую Ubuntu 12.04 с Unity.
У меня есть установка с двумя пользователями, один с привилегиями sudo для использования администратором, а другой без ежедневного использования.
Когда вы вошли в систему как непривилегированный пользователь, индикатор батареи не отображается.
Когда вы вошли в систему как пользователь sudo, индикатор батареи присутствует.
Проверка в dconf (с dconf-editor), индикатор батареи, кажется, включен. И суперпользователь, похоже, не входит ни в какие группы, которые управляют управлением питанием. Итак, что мне нужно, чтобы включить индикатор батареи для ВСЕХ пользователей?
Заранее благодарю за любую помощь.
Хорошо, я нашел решение для этого. Это заняло некоторое время, поэтому я просто напишу это здесь на случай, если у кого-то возникнет такая же проблема.
Видимо, проблема заключалась в настройках Gnome этого пользователя. В dconf-editor
было легко проверить, что в /org/gnome/settings-daemon/plugins/power
ключ active
был установлен на false
.
Я понял это, увидев, что при запуске gnome-control-center
из командной строки, я получил это сообщение об ошибке в выводе:
Error getting devices:GDBus.Error:org.freedesktop.DBus.Error.UnknownMethod: No such interface `org.gnome.SettingsDaemon.Power' on object at path /org/gnome/SettingsDaemon/Power
После выполнения
gsettings get org.gnome.settings-daemon.plugins.power active true
и выход из системы & amp; опять все работало нормально.
Я понятия не имею, как ключ оказался выключенным.